Property description

Tsuribashi-so is a Japanese style accommodation with paradise onsen baths within the beautiful nature of Izu Peninsula. FREE Japanese Breakfast. Enjoy the natural hot springs and the great nature with us.

Its paradise onsen baths are famous among Japanese guests from Tokyo and Osaka. All staff are friendly and helpful. The rooms are basic and traditional, but comfortable and always kept clean. Shimoda, popular among foreign tourists is only 3 stops from the nearest station.

Special features at Tsuribashi-so include our popular private Green Tea Bath ('matcha bath' / charges apply) and 10 other kinds of natural baths, all from deep underground natural reserves. To sit in a bath of Green Tea by a rushing mountain stream while drinking cold green tea is a great experience for everyone. While you are in the outdoor bath on the roof of the building you can hear the sound of the mountain stream or watch the sunrise over the mountains, which is also breathtaking!!

The hotel owner also organises drop offs up the valley allowing access to walking tours. Crossing the loop-style suspension bridge to get to it at night is fun although a little scary for you. You will enjoy your whole experience here from the heavenly baths (both indoor and outdoor) to the food and all the service provided.

Meals
There is almost no places to have meals around the hotel. You can bring your own food. But we recommend that you have a Japanese style meal while your stay here.
Dinner: 2000yen (order when confirmed reservation) Please arrive by 6pm if you reserved dinner.

Breakfast: Inclulded in the room rates.

Baths
11 speciality bath including: Large public bath, Outdoor bath, Tunnel bath etc. Matcha green tea bath is 5000yen for a group of 2-4 persons.

Guest rooms
We have 15 (J)-style room: (for 4 persons) and all rooms are en-suite.
large public bath, banquet hall, shop, vending machine, karaoke, video game room, air-conditioning,TV, safe, and telephone. We also provide bath towel, hand towel, toothbrush, yukata (light Japanese robe), as well as tea and snacks
